The Issue
As the Region 8 President of the California Association of Student Councils, I am calling for a Student Board Member with preferential voting rights to be established on the Kern County Board of Education, per CA AB275 (2023), which states that a Student Board Member, with preferential voting rights, as advisory members to each trustee member, be instituted within 60 days of receiving the petition, or at the next regularly scheduled board meeting -whichever comes first.
"The petition shall contain the signatures of either (A) not less than 500 pupils regularly enrolled in high schools that are under the jurisdiction of the county board of education, or (B) not less than 10% of the number of pupils regularly enrolled in high schools that are under the jurisdiction of the county board of education, whichever is less" (AB 275, Ward). This petition hopes to get 500 signatures!
This position will be vital to implementing a student-voice, county-wide. As a member of the California Association of Student Councils, I am proud to say that our organization made this possible through our sponsored bills in the past, instituting student board members on the district level, as well as granting preferential voting rights to members.
By creating a student board member position, there would also be a student representative for each board member to advise them on topics that will be discussed by the board at meetings. This is so important to have a student voice because these are the issues that will affect us most. This would allow for a line of communication to be truly heard by those representing us.
